Everything You Need To Know About Paternity Test UK While Pregnant

Finding out that you are pregnant can be both exciting and nerve-wracking It can also raise questions about paternity if there is any doubt about who the father of the baby is In the UK, paternity tests can be conducted even while the mother is still pregnant This article will explore everything you need to know about paternity tests in the UK while pregnant.

Paternity testing while pregnant is done through a non-invasive prenatal paternity test (NIPT) This test can be done as early as 8 weeks into the pregnancy and involves taking a blood sample from the mother and potential father The test analyzes the fetal DNA that is present in the mother’s bloodstream to determine paternity with over 99% accuracy.

There are several reasons why a woman may choose to do a paternity test while pregnant Some common reasons include:

1 Resolving Doubt: If there is any doubt about who the father of the baby is, a paternity test can provide clarity and peace of mind.

2 Legal Reasons: In some cases, paternity needs to be established for legal reasons such as child support or custody agreements.

3 Medical Reasons: Knowing the paternity of the baby can be important for medical reasons, especially if there are hereditary conditions that may need to be considered.

4 Personal Reasons: Some women simply want to know the paternity of their baby for personal reasons or to prepare for the future.
